J.B. Hunt's Headquarters and What It Means for Lowell
J.B. Hunt Transport Services maintains its corporate headquarters at 615 J.B. Hunt Corporate Drive in Lowell, Arkansas (J.B. Hunt). The company reported 31,750 employees company-wide as of December 31, 2025, according to its Form 10-K filing (J.B. Hunt Transport Services 10-K). That figure spans J.B. Hunt's full national logistics operation — drivers, terminal staff, and corporate employees across the country — rather than the headcount at the Lowell campus alone, but the corporate address itself still functions as the company's administrative center and draws a steady flow of employees, visitors, and business partners to the immediate area.

A Fresh Land Investment on Lowell's Edge
In January 2025, J.B. Hunt purchased 56.5 acres in Lowell for $18.25 million (Northwest Arkansas Business Journal, January 2025). The transaction adds a sizable parcel under corporate ownership to a city that already sits directly on the Interstate 49 corridor between Rogers and Springdale, and it signals that Lowell's largest employer continues to invest in its footprint here rather than consolidating elsewhere. Public filings do not spell out a specific build-out plan for the site, so buyers and sellers evaluating nearby property should treat the purchase as a signal of continued corporate commitment to Lowell rather than assume a particular use for the land.

Location, Schools, and Growth Around the Corporate Campus
Lowell's population was 12,184 as of July 2025, up from 9,839 in the 2020 Census — growth of about 23.5% over that span (U.S. Census Bureau, July 2025 estimate). A meaningful share of that growth reflects households drawn by employment opportunities connected to J.B. Hunt and the broader logistics and freight sector that has built up around the company's presence. At the same time, Lowell is served by the Rogers School District (Rogers Public Schools, August 2026), an attribute many relocating families weigh alongside commute distance to a new job.
Lowell sits directly on the Interstate 49 corridor between Rogers and Springdale, so homes anywhere in the city carry reasonably short drive times to two of Northwest Arkansas's larger employment centers in addition to the J.B. Hunt campus itself.
